Commercial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a private office Yes No DIY can be effective for small, contained areas.
Burst pipe in a commercial kitchen No Yes Professional help is needed to reduce downtime and prevent further damage.
Heavy rainfall flooding a warehouse No Yes Professional equipment and expertise are necessary to extract water and dry the affected area quickly and safely.
Hidden water damage behind walls No Yes Professional help is needed to identify and address hidden damage before it becomes a bigger problem.

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Smithfield, RI

The cost of Commercial Water Extraction in Smithfield, RI can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Commercial Water Extraction services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ning required
Restoration and Rebuilding $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of work, type of materials needed
